Another feature in 3.1.9 that I forgot about (until it bit me) is that the
keymap defaults to the vi keymap if the string "vi" is in $EDITOR. If you
like editing your command line using vi commands (and your $EDITOR
contains vi), do nothing. But if you don't, and trust me you won't, it's a
PITA, put a bindkey -e in your .zshrc before any other bindkey commands
that are already there. OTOH, bindkey -v gives you the vi keymap.
